1) The student council asked students to suggest specific types of food to include on the menu. If 279 students suggested adding mashed potatoes while 234 suggested adding bacon to the menu, how many students participated in suggesting new foods?
A:
2) Josiah went to the museum, visiting the art exhibition, he saw 65 pieces of Asian art and 57 pieces of Egyptian art. How many works of art did he see?
A:
3) To make the Christmas decorations, a company bought 432 colored lights and 297 white lights. How many lights did the company buy?
A:
4) The residents' association decided to distribute Easter eggs to children. If they distributed eggs to 219 boys and 328 girls, how many eggs were distributed?
A:
5) There, Victoria went to Buckingham Palace and learned that 583 visitors came to the palace that day. If there were 246 visitors the day before, how many people visited the palace in 2 days?
